Is Bill Gates a Democrat or Republican is a question that has sparked curiosity among many, especially with the increasing polarization of American politics. As one of the most influential and successful business magnates of our time, Bill Gates' political affiliations have been closely watched and analyzed by the media and the public. However, despite his massive wealth and influence, Gates has managed to maintain a relatively low public profile when it comes to his political views.

Bill Gates' Philanthropic Efforts and Their Connection to Politics

Bill Gates' philanthropic efforts, primarily through the Bill and Melinda Gates Foundation, have been instrumental in improving global health and education outcomes. While the foundation's work may not be explicitly political, it has been influenced by Gates' own views on social and economic issues. For instance, his support for vaccination programs and education initiatives in developing countries has been seen by some as a reflection of his liberal leanings. However, others argue that his philanthropic efforts are more about addressing pressing global issues rather than promoting a specific political agenda.

Bill Gates' Views on Key Issues and Their Alignment with Democratic or Republican Platforms

Bill Gates has expressed views on various key issues, including taxation, healthcare, and climate change. While these views may not necessarily align with either the Democratic or Republican party platforms, they do provide insight into his thought process and potential biases.

Bill Gates' Views on Taxation

Gates has been a vocal advocate for increased taxation on the wealthy, arguing that it would help reduce income inequality. This view aligns with the Democratic party platform, which also advocates for higher taxes on the wealthy to fund social programs.

Bill Gates' Views on Healthcare

Gates has expressed support for the Affordable Care Act (ACA), also known as Obamacare, and has argued that it has improved healthcare outcomes for millions of Americans. This view aligns with the Democratic party platform, which also supports expanding healthcare access and affordability.

Bill Gates' Views on Climate Change

Gates has been a vocal advocate for addressing climate change, arguing that it is a pressing global issue that requires immediate attention. While both the Democratic and Republican parties have acknowledged the importance of addressing climate change, the Democratic party has taken a more aggressive approach to reducing carbon emissions and transitioning to renewable energy sources.
